Economical Building Techniques



Effective construction methods play an essential role in taking care of costs without endangering the quality and integrity of look at here now steel structure projects. One cost-efficient technique is making use of pre-engineered steel building systems. These systems are designed off-site and then set up on-site, lowering building time and labor prices. In addition, pre-engineered steel buildings are understood for their sturdiness and call for minimal upkeep, causing lasting price savings.


One more cost-efficient method is the design-build approach, where the design and construction phases are incorporated. This technique promotes partnership between the layout and construction teams, streamlining the procedure and minimizing hold-ups and cost overruns (steel buildings). By involving all stakeholders from the start, potential problems can be determined and fixed early, saving both time and money

Upkeep Tips for Longevity



Appropriate upkeep techniques are essential for ensuring the longevity and architectural honesty of steel buildings. Normal examinations are necessary to identify any kind of indications of deterioration, damages, or wear that might jeopardize the building's sturdiness. As component of an extensive maintenance strategy, it is very important to immediately address any issues that develop to avoid them from escalating and creating more comprehensive damages.

One key aspect of maintaining a steel building is to consistently clean and eliminate any type of debris or dirt that can build up externally. This helps prevent deterioration and guarantees that the protective coatings continue to be effective. In addition, inspecting the building for any kind of water leaks or wetness seepage is vital, as prolonged exposure to moisture can speed up rust.


Another important upkeep pointer is to evaluate the building's connections, bolts, and welds to guarantee they are safe and secure and in great problem. Any type of loose or damaged components ought to be repaired or changed promptly to maintain the architectural stability of the structure. By implementing a positive upkeep routine, steel building owners can maximize the longevity and efficiency of their frameworks.
